Roman highways, or viae, were masterpieces of ancient engineering, forming the backbone of the vast Roman Empire. These roads were not merely paths; they were meticulously constructed arteries crucial for military logistics, trade, and communication, allowing Roman legions and goods to move swiftly across diverse terrains.
Their construction often involved several layers of materials, including packed earth, gravel, and large, tightly fitted stones, making them incredibly durable. Many segments of these ancient roads are still visible and in use today, a testament to their superior design and quality. What were Roman highways called?
Roman highways were primarily known by the Latin term 'via' (plural 'viae'). Many famous roads, like the Via Appia, Via Flaminia, and Via Aurelia, used this naming convention. They were engineering marvels, designed for military movement and trade.
How important were Roman roads to the empire?
Roman roads were crucial for the expansion and maintenance of the Roman Empire. They facilitated rapid troop deployment, efficient trade, communication, and the spread of Roman culture and influence across vast territories. They were often referred to as the 'veins' of the empire.
